Transaction 70e24ce1728d1e5a130d72b54be3fee184d880e4e68ff2e29f583f771ecfbc26
1 Input
2 Outputs
- 70e24ce1728d1e5a130d72b54be3fee184d880e4e68ff2e29f583f771ecfbc26:0
- 70e24ce1728d1e5a130d72b54be3fee184d880e4e68ff2e29f583f771ecfbc26:1
value 50000
address 1Fnm3fYcoDbhGTppz1LEQdDpedsjueWfHc
value 371409
address 1K1oCAuLwPKPA3jZ4hevkeqcJygHgnV3xZ